im not sure if im correct or if im wrong but. on garrys site it states that you can run the mitsu 20-21psi before overspinning. I have heard people say that the mitsu wont even spool that much. Ok so anyways i got my bc wide open now and ill only get 12-14psi id like to be running 18psi, i looked at all my ic piping its all connected and i put my hands over all the connects where clamps are and revved the engine up a bit enough to were the bov shoots out tons of air btu i dont feel no air coming out of anywhere else. i checked all my vac lines and doesnt seem to be any leaks. so at first i thought i was just spooling the most i could out of this mitsu but then i looked at garrys site and it said he ran 20-21psi with his.
